Transaction 7844284c8a8103960ef68987f4fe20672a1f5463600adea4e3ffc0ca0bcb4466

3 Input
1 Outputs
  • 7844284c8a8103960ef68987f4fe20672a1f5463600adea4e3ffc0ca0bcb4466:0
  • value  959492
    address  2N4ETrkzh7M7A9XWP23w6h7XBcgcu2WZnhj